首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在点击时使用javascript加速CSS动画

在点击时使用JavaScript加速CSS动画是一种优化技术,可以提高网页的性能和用户体验。通过使用JavaScript来控制CSS动画的播放,可以实现更流畅的动画效果,并且可以在动画播放过程中进行更精细的控制。

具体实现方式是通过JavaScript监听点击事件,并在点击事件发生时,通过添加或修改CSS类名来触发CSS动画。这样可以避免在页面加载时就开始播放动画,从而减少页面的初始加载时间。另外,通过JavaScript控制动画的播放,可以实现更复杂的交互效果,例如根据用户的操作动态改变动画的播放速度、方向等。

使用JavaScript加速CSS动画的优势包括:

  1. 提高动画的流畅度:通过JavaScript控制动画的播放,可以避免在页面加载时就开始播放动画,从而减少页面的初始加载时间,提高动画的流畅度。
  2. 精细控制动画效果:通过JavaScript可以实现更复杂的交互效果,例如根据用户的操作动态改变动画的播放速度、方向等,从而提供更好的用户体验。
  3. 兼容性更好:使用JavaScript加速CSS动画可以提高在不同浏览器和设备上的兼容性,确保动画效果在各种环境下都能正常播放。

应用场景:

  1. 网页中的按钮点击效果:通过在点击事件中使用JavaScript加速CSS动画,可以实现按钮点击时的动画效果,提高用户的交互体验。
  2. 页面切换动画:在页面切换时使用JavaScript加速CSS动画,可以实现更平滑的过渡效果,提高页面切换的流畅度。
  3. 图片展示动画:在图片展示页面中使用JavaScript加速CSS动画,可以实现图片的渐变、缩放、旋转等动画效果,增加页面的吸引力。

推荐的腾讯云相关产品和产品介绍链接地址:

腾讯云提供了丰富的云计算产品和服务,以下是一些与前端开发和动画相关的产品:

  1. 腾讯云CDN(内容分发网络):https://cloud.tencent.com/product/cdn
  2. 腾讯云Web应用防火墙(WAF):https://cloud.tencent.com/product/waf
  3. 腾讯云云函数(Serverless):https://cloud.tencent.com/product/scf
  4. 腾讯云云原生容器服务(TKE):https://cloud.tencent.com/product/tke

请注意,以上推荐的产品仅作为参考,具体选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券